Festivities will include performances by Craig, Darryl Worley and HLN "Morning Express" host Robin Meade, with GAC's Nan Kelley serving as emcee. Additionally, Bucky Covington will partake in a dirtbike exhibition and trail ride from Vanleer, Tenn. He'll be joined by Motorcross stars Destry Abbot, Fred Andrews, Cowboy Kenny Bartram, Trey Canard, Randy Hawkins and Kevin Windham.
There's no telling what kind of surprises the Ride and Concert will lead to. Last year, the "This Ole Boy" singer went home with a buzz cut, courtesy of former NFL player Robb Nelson. The new do earned $1,200 for the charity event, which also brought in $12,500 from the auction of a custom dirt bike.
Proceeds from the two-day extravaganza will also go to Billy's Place, which assists foster children throughout Middle Tennessee. Tickets for individual events or the entire weekend may be purchased here or at any Tri Star bank.
